Since there has never been any formal procedure for the College and House Masters to monitor resident tutors, they are essentially free to treat their jobs as casually or as seriously as they like. But in the last month, four Houses—Cabot, Kirkland, Eliot and Pforzheimer—encouraged their students to participate in an online evaluation of resident tutors. This survey was the first formal chance for undergraduates to comment on the resident tutors with whom they have interacted.
